# 04: jQuery valijad on CSS3 valijad - CSS-trikid

Lang L: none (table-of-contents):

Anonim

CSS-is saate valida kõik

elemendid sellel lehel:
h1 ( /* style all

elements */ )

JQuery's saate kasutada täpselt sama valijat.

$("h1") // set of all

elements

Tegelikult võite jQuery's kasutada mis tahes CSS-valijat (isegi CSS3-selektoreid). Selles ekraanikuva kasutasime definitsiooniloendis teise definitsioonitermini valimiseks isegi n-tüüpi tüübi valijat:

$("dt:nth-of-type(2)") .html("I'm the second definition term!");

See .html () meetod on kasulik. See võimaldab teil muuta (või hankida) elemendi sisemist HTML-i. Nagu sees, mitte element ise, vaid kõik selle sees. "Sisikond", mida võiks öelda. See sarnaneb meetodiga .text (), kuid tekst () on sõna otseses mõttes ainult teksti jaoks. See ei tagasta elemendi siseselt tegelikku HTML-i. Nii et kui sisikond Some textoleks, tagastaks see lihtsalt teksti „Mõni tekst”. Sellega teksti määramine pääseb igast teie sisestatud HTML-ist, mis tähendab, et näete sõna otseses mõttes “”. Ka teksti hankimine on ainulaadne, sest kui valite mitu elementi, tagastab see kõigist ühendatud teksti, mis on jQuery's ainulaadne. Muudel juhtudel, kui saate meetodilt väärtuse, tagastab see väärtuse hulga esimesest. Like .height()tagastab lihtsalt kõrguse komplekti esimesest elemendist.

Vaadake CodePenilt Chris Coyieri (@chriscoyier) pliiatsi eab1c311dd6e399a2006f1694bbbe051